Jennifer Siebel Newsom, California's First Partner, criticized President Donald Trump for his confrontational tone toward '60 Minutes' host Norah O'Donnell, calling it a display of misogyny that normalizes disrespect toward women. Her comments followed Trump's heated interview where he called O'Donnell 'disgraceful' after she read excerpts from the alleged shooter's manifesto that included derogatory claims about him. Newsom argued that such behavior from high-profile figures contributes to a broader culture of gender-based disrespect. The exchange has sparked debate, with conservatives defending Trump and condemning O'Donnell's journalistic approach.
